Rejected petition Introduce mandatory insurance for cyclists

I think all road users should be insured. I think it is unfair and discriminatory to have compulsory insurance for my vehicle when other road users don't have to.

More details

For instance: If a cyclist runs into my car and causes damage I am left to foot the bill and I am left out of pocket.

Having insurance would eliminate this problem.

We could also look at issuing cyclists with registration plates in the future but this would stick with the rider rather than the bicycle.

Bicycles should also pay vehicle excise duty like other road users to cover the costs of their cycle lanes although the lack of emissions produced would allow the taxation to remain low.
